Definitions
- (verb)make payment to; compensate“My efforts were not remunerated”
- (verb)make amends for; pay compensation for“One can never fully repair the suffering and losses of the Jews in the Third Reich”
- (verb)do or give something to somebody in return“Does she pay you for the work you are doing?”
- (verb)make reparations or amends for“right a wrongs done to the victims of the Holocaust”
- (verb)adjust for“engineers will work to correct the effects or air resistance”
- (verb)make up for shortcomings or a feeling of inferiority by exaggerating good qualities“he is compensating for being a bad father”
